#1e7728 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1e7728 is composed of 11.8% red, 46.7%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 66.4% yellow and 53.3% black. It has a hue angle of 126.7 degrees, a saturation of 59.7% and a lightness of 29.2%. #1e7728 color hex could be obtained by blending #3cee50 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

Shades and Tints of #1e7728

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020903 is the darkest color, while #f9fdf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1e7728

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#464f47 is the less saturated color, while #019412 is the most saturated one.
